Your academic journey begins with a foundation year designed to equip you with essential skills and knowledge for success. This initial phase offers an opportunity to explore unfamiliar subjects within a supportive learning environment featuring enhanced individual guidance. Upon successfully completing your foundation year, you'll be ideally prepared to advance to Year 1.
This cutting-edge program merges a robust interdisciplinary base with specialized geographical perspectives on global development. You'll engage with core modules in human and social geography that examine pressing modern challenges through a geographical framework - encompassing poverty, inequality, racial issues, health disparities, migration patterns, and urban growth - with particular emphasis on human-environment interactions and social justice transformation. The curriculum includes practical training in crucial skills such as Geographic Information Systems (GIS), qualitative and quantitative research methods, complemented by extensive fieldwork experience. Fieldwork forms an integral component of this degree, with local excursions incorporated into core modules where we collaborate with community organizations. The program also features multiple residential field trip opportunities across the UK.
